The Chris Williams-across-America tour is over.

And now it’s worldwide.

The former first-round pick has chosen to sign with the Rams today, according to Jim Thomas of the St. Louis Post-Dispatch.

That means he’s about to board a plane bound for London, where his new team plays the Patriots Sunday.

Williams had previously visited the Eagles, Cardinals and Chargers, before making the decision to sign with the Rams.

There will be an opportunity to play quickly, as the Rams line has been a patchwork affair all season. Of course, how Williams handles jet lag might also be a factor.
